A 20-year study of a group of middle managers disclosed that many of them, now in their forties and with few prospects of further promotions, were tolerating unhappy marriages, narrowing their focus to their own jobs, and showing less consideration toward other people.3 Despite outward sociability, they were indifferent to friendships and often hostile. People suffering from burnout generally have these identifiable characteristics: (1) chronic fatigue; (2) anger at those making demands; (3) self-criticism for putting up with the demands; (4) cynicism, negativity, and irritability; (5) a sense of being besieged; and (6) hair-trigger display of emotions. Some companies have set up regular formal retreats where people who work together under pressure can talk about what they are doing and how they are doing it, make long-range plans, relax and enjoy themselves, and, most important, get away from what they have to cope with every day.
